Like most people on here perhaps I think alloy kerbing is a sin.

I kept on reminding my wife to be very careful, on taking delivery of my current car, only to eat humble pie a few weeks later when I gouged one of them on those horrible 90 degree Granite kerbs.

Learnt both to avoid them like the plague and give future advice on the matter.

Granite kerbs and expensive wheels do not mix, ask me how I know this... :lipsrsealed:

It can be helpful to turn the wheel further into the kerb so that the tyre nudges the kerb rather than the face of the alloy wheel before straightening up.
